What Is Parts Per Million (PPM)?

Parts per million (ppm) is a measure of the concentration of a substance in a liquid or solid. It is typically used to describe the concentration of a pollutant or contaminant in drinking water. It is also used in other applications, such as the concentration of an ingredient in food or the concentration of a drug in the bloodstream.
